Posted on May 24, 2021

  • Not all robos implemented tax-loss harvesting to the same extent. While some realized net losses of over 8% of the account value on the year, others did not realize any losses at all
  • TD Essential Portfolios and Schwab Intelligent Portfolios were top choices for tax-loss harvesting over the year
  • SigFig, UBS, and Citizens were at the bottom of the pack with virtually no net realized losses on the year

Posted on February 11, 2021

Robo advisors struggled early on in 2020 but came back strong. However, not all robos had the same returns. Titan Invest, Morgan Stanley Robotics, Morgan Stanley Emerging Consumer, Interactive Advisors (Legg Mason Growth and Income portfolio), Wealthsimple, and SigFig all stood as top-performing robo advisors in 2020.
